$datos = array(); while (!$rs->EOF) { $datos[$rs->fields['idTipo']] = $rs->fields['nombre']; $rs->moveNext(); } $smarty->assign("tipos", $datos); break; case 'listaUsuarios': $db = TBase::conectaDB(); global $sesion; $usuario = new TUsuario($sesion['usuario']); $rs = $db->Execute("select * from usuario"); $datos = array(); while (!$rs->EOF) { $obj = new TUsuario($rs->fields['idUsuario']); $rs->fields['tipo'] = $obj->getTipo(); $rs->fields['json'] = json_encode($rs->fields); array_push($datos, $rs->fields); $rs->moveNext(); } $smarty->assign("lista", $datos); $rs = $db->Execute("select * from tipoUsuario"); $datos = array(); while (!$rs->EOF) { array_push($datos, $rs->fields); $rs->moveNext(); } $smarty->assign("tipoUsuario", $datos); break; case 'usuarioDatosPersonales': global $sesion;